#cd4808 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cd4808 is composed of 80.4% red, 28.2%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.9% magenta, 96.1%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 19.5 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 41.8%. #cd4808 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9010 with #9b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#cd4808 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cd4808 has RGB values of R:205, G:72,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.96,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13453320.

Shades and Tints of #cd4808
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100601 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.
